GENERAL PURPOSE:
The primary responsibility of the Machine Operator is to safely and efficiently operate all necessary equipment to produce products that meet customer specifications. This includes verifying product quality and packaging requirements as outlined by the Quality Department and adhering to the Standard Operations Manual. A commitment to maintaining a clean and orderly work area is essential.
ESSENTIAL D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ES INCLUDE, BUT ARE NOT LIMITED TO:
1. Arrive at the press at the start of the shift, fully prepared with all necessary materials, including production sheets, cutting tools, writing instruments, and safety glasses.
2. Comprehend and adhere to standard operating procedures for each task to ensure the accurate production and packaging of high-quality products.
3. Follow the guidance provided by the training supervisor while learning various job functions.
4. Execute machine operations safely and efficiently, ensuring that all parts and runners are appropriately managed to avoid damaging the molds.
5. Perform trimming and related secondary operations per the operations manual while at the press.
6. Complete production reports accurately, documenting essential information such as production numbers, downtime, and scrap metrics.
7. Properly label each carton with the relevant details, including name, date, shift, and accurate count of first and last partial quantities.
8. Maintain a basic understanding of grinder usage and identify materials to ensure scrap and runners are processed in the correct grinder.
9. Propose improvements for product quality and production efficiency.
10. Communicate pertinent information to break personnel and the incoming shift, such as press performance, problem areas, and packaging requirements.
11. Take ownership of cleaning and maintaining your press and work area, while excluding moving parts and the heated barrel area of the press. Maintaining a tidy workspace is crucial for safety and prevents slipping and tripping hazards.
12. Ensure that work surfaces are clear of non-essential items, retaining only necessary tools, fixtures, and cartons for production; personal items should be stored in lockers.
13. Clean and empty all catch chutes, boxes, or scrap bins at the end of each shift.
PHYSICAL REQUIREMENTS:
This position is physically demanding and safety-sensitive, requiring employees to stand for the majority of an eight-hour shift. To successfully perform essential functions, employees must meet the following physical criteria:
1. Ability to bend, stoop, reach, and twist repeatedly during an eight-hour shift in typically warm conditions (above 75°F).
2. Ability to stand for most or all of the shift while operating machinery.
3. Frequent use of a gate cutter and utility knife is necessary, involving repetitive gripping, squeezing, and manipulation of tools.
4. Capacity to lift equipment and materials regularly, up to 35 lbs.
5. Adequate vision to perform detailed inspections of molded parts, ensuring compliance with strict quality control standards and customer specifications.
6. Effective communication skills to read and comprehend instructions, safety procedures, supervisory guidance, and to convey any issues that arise.
